Asian Development Outlook 2009 Update: Singapore

The current account surplus fell to $9.0 billion in the first half of 2009, from $14.7 billion a year earlier, a result of reduced surpluses in both goods and services trade. For the whole year, a still-large current account surplus equivalent to 10.0% of GDP is expected, rising to 14.0% in 2010 in tandem with the improvement in trade in goods and services.

Singapore and ADB

Singapore is ADB's 29th largest shareholder. It has contributed $190.05 million in capital subscription and $10.44 million to special funds since joining in 1966.
